计算机的主机数可以通过以下步骤计算:
确定子网掩码
子网掩码决定了IP地址中哪些位用于网络地址,哪些位用于主机地址。
子网掩码的位数决定了可以分配给主机的IP地址数量。
计算主机位数
主机位数等于32(IPv4地址的总位数)减去子网掩码的位数。
例如,如果子网掩码是255.255.255.224,那么子网掩码的位数是27位,主机位数就是32 - 27 = 5位。
计算可用主机数
可用主机数等于2的主机位数次方减去2(去掉网络地址和广播地址)。
例如,如果主机位数是5位,那么可用主机数就是2^5 - 2 = 30。
示例
假设我们要计算一个C类地址的网络中可用的主机数:
子网掩码 :255.255.255.0(/24)子网掩码的位数是24位,因此主机位数是32 - 24 = 8位。
计算可用主机数
可用主机数 = 2^8 - 2 = 256 - 2 = 254。
总结
子网掩码:
决定了网络地址和主机地址的划分。
主机位数:等于32减去子网掩码的位数。
可用主机数:等于2的主机位数次方减去2(去掉网络地址和广播地址)。
通过这些步骤,你可以计算出任何给定子网掩码的网络中可用的主机数。